Job Description

The Senior Manager  Corporate Strategy will play a critical role in shaping and driving AbbVie China’s corporate strategy and key strategic initiatives to enable the successful execution of the AbbVie 2.0 strategy, positioning China as a MUST‑WIN market.

This role will work closely with the China Management Team, senior leadership, and global and regional stakeholders, as well as cross‑functional teams, to develop and advance AbbVie China’s strategy across therapeutic areas. The role will help drive a ONE AbbVie Strategy through tightly coordinated cross‑functional efforts in support of AbbVie’s META strategy.

The position will support strategic decision‑making, ensure high‑quality execution of complex initiatives, and enhance organizational effectiveness in a dynamic, fast‑paced, and highly international environment.

1. Corporate Strategy & Strategic Content Development

  • Support the development, refinement, and communication of AbbVie China’s corporate strategy, including the China affiliate MUST‑WIN strategy, long‑range planning, and priority strategic initiatives.
  • Develop and review high‑impact strategic deliverables, including Affiliate Business Plans, executive‑level presentations, and strategic proposals.
  • Collaborate closely with cross‑functional stakeholders to gather insights, validate assumptions, and ensure strategic narratives are clear, coherent, and aligned with enterprise priorities.

2. Strategic Leadership Support & Executive Engagement

  • Lead the end‑to‑end coordination and execution of China CMT‑level leadership meetings, including agenda development, stakeholder alignment, pre‑read preparation, real‑time issue resolution, and post‑meeting action tracking.
  • Act as a trusted strategic partner to senior leadership by synthesizing complex information, framing strategic issues, and supporting executive decision‑making.
  • Serve as a key interface between China affiliate leadership and global and regional headquarters, ensuring clarity, strategic alignment, and effective follow‑through.

3. Cross‑Functional Project Management & Strategic Initiative Execution

  • Drive affiliate‑level, cross‑functional strategic initiatives from concept through execution, ensuring clear objectives, milestones, ownership, and accountability.
  • Establish and monitor project plans, timelines, and resource allocation; proactively identify risks and implement mitigation strategies.
  • Facilitate close collaboration across business units and functions, including Commercial, Medical, Market Access, R&D, and External Affairs, to ensure successful delivery of key initiatives.
  • Track progress, consolidate outcomes, and provide structured, insight‑driven updates to senior management.

4. Organizational Enablement & Continuous Improvement

  • Contribute to the continuous improvement of strategic planning processes, governance mechanisms, and ways of working.
  • Support ad hoc strategic analyses and special projects critical to business growth, organizational transformation, and external engagement.

Qualifications

Education

  • Bachelor’s degree or Above, Advanced degree (MBA, PhD) is preferred.

Experience

  • Minimum 5 years+  relevant work experience; candidates with strong consulting background (strategy consulting, management consulting, or internal strategy roles) are strongly preferred.
  • Experience in pharmaceutical, biotech, healthcare, or other highly regulated industries is an advantage but not mandatory.

Skills & Competencies

  • Exceptional communication skills in both Chinese and English, including fluent spoken English and strong executive-level writing capabilities.
  • Strong strategic thinking and analytical skills, with the ability to structure complex problems and develop clear, actionable insights.
  • Proven project management capabilities in cross-functional and cross-cultural environments.
  • Highly organized, detail-oriented, and able to manage multiple priorities under tight timelines.
  • Strong stakeholder management skills, with the ability to influence without authority.
  • High resilience, adaptability, and stress tolerance in a dynamic, fast-paced environment.
